What Is Logo Design in Today's Era?

Modern logo design is no longer about vectors and color palettes alone. The contemporary definition has expanded into what designers now call Generative Identity—a core visual DNA that AI can adapt to fit different contexts without losing brand recognition.

This means your logo must hold up in dark mode, scale cleanly to a 16×16 favicon, render in a 3D spatial interface, and still communicate the same emotional truth as it does on a billboard in Udaipur. That is a technical and creative challenge that goes far beyond traditional graphic design.

Why Businesses Fail Without Proper Brand Integration

Most founders make one critical mistake: they treat the logo as a standalone deliverable. This creates what designers call Brand Fragmentation—where the identity looks fine in isolation but breaks down across digital systems.

Common failure patterns include:

  • Format incompatibility: Logos exported only as PNGs lose clarity on high-resolution Retina and 4K displays. SVG and vector-native formats are non-negotiable in modern web app development environments.
  • Static thinking: A logo that cannot adapt to AI-driven search environments or generative interfaces becomes effectively invisible to modern consumers.
  • No strategic layer: Without a defined brand strategy, a logo is just art. It does not drive recognition, conversion, or customer loyalty over time.

The root cause is almost always the same—treating design and technology as separate conversations instead of one integrated system.

AI Tools Reshaping the Logo Design Workflow

Platforms cataloged on There's An AI For That have fundamentally changed how design studios operate. Here are the tools a professional logo design company in India is now integrating into its creative workflow:

  • Looka — Generates complete brand kits including typography, color palettes, and social media templates. Best for launching a full visual identity system from day one.
  • Brandmark — Keyword and color-driven logo generation with deep customization controls. Strong for brands needing distinctive abstract marks.
  • Canva AI (Dream Lab) — Powered by Leonardo.AI, it allows designers to generate and iterate on logo directions inside a broader design ecosystem.
  • Logo Diffusion — Built specifically for professional logo creation with models trained on curated design datasets. Produces true vector outputs (SVG) directly from AI generation.
  • Ideogram v3 — The current benchmark for text-within-logo generation. When a wordmark or letterform-integrated icon is required, Ideogram leads on typographic accuracy.

The key insight: no single AI tool replaces the designer. Each tool handles a specific phase—concept exploration or variation generation. A skilled team uses these tools as accelerators, not replacements for strategic thinking. Practical Implementation Approach

For businesses ready to build a brand that lasts in the 2026 economy:

  • Audit your current identity against your digital platforms. Does the logo hold up on mobile and in dark mode?
  • Mandate SVG as your primary format. Any logo delivered only as a PNG is unfinished work.
  • Use AI for rapid concept exploration. Generate twenty directions in a day to identify which visual territory fits, then brief a professional with precision.
  • Think multimodal from the start. Your logo should be as recognizable in a voice search result as it is on a storefront in Udaipur's old city.
